City officials have identified 17 priority areas that lack access to healthy food. Those neighborhoods, primarily in South St. Petersburg, have more convenience stores than all other food resources combined.
Residents in the priority areas have disproportionately higher obesity and diabetes rates. Nearly 90% of public school children qualify for free and reduced-cost lunch.
CareerSource Hillsborough Pinellas, the newly merged workforce development agency for the Tampa Bay area, will convene the region's first Opportunity Youth Workforce Summit.
The summit, scheduled for Oct. 1 at the Tampa Marriott Water Street, was created to address the challenges faced by “opportunity youth” disconnected from employment and education in Hillsborough and Pinellas counties.
